1,236,029,256,020 is an even composite number composed of four prime numbers multiplied together.

What does the number 1236029256020 look like?

This visualization shows the relationship between its 4 prime factors (large circles) and 90 divisors.

1236029256020 is an even composite number. It is composed of four dist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of ninety divisors.

Prime factorization of 1236029256020:

22 × 5 × 134 × 14712

(2 × 2 × 5 × 13 × 13 × 13 × 13 × 1471 × 1471)
